???? Top 10 Coffee Exporting Countries & Their Market Share
1️⃣ Brazil ???????? – The Global Coffee Giant
✅ Annual Exports: ~2.7 million metric tons
✅ Market Share: ~37% of global coffee exports
✅ Major Buyers: USA, Germany, Italy, Japan
Brazil is the undisputed leader in the coffee trade, producing and exporting the highest volume of coffee globally. Its dominance in the market comes from its vast coffee plantations, ideal climate, and advanced farming techniques.
2️⃣ Vietnam ???????? – The Robusta Powerhouse
✅ Annual Exports: ~1.8 million metric tons
✅ Market Share: ~17%
✅ Major Buyers: Germany, USA, Italy
Vietnam is the largest exporter of Robusta coffee, a key ingredient in instant coffee blends. The country has heavily invested in coffee production, making it the second-largest coffee exporter in the world.
3️⃣ Colombia ???????? – Premium Arabica Supplier
✅ Annual Exports: ~840,000 metric tons
✅ Market Share: ~10%
✅ Major Buyers: USA, Japan, Canada
Known for its high-quality Arabica coffee, Colombia is a key player in the premium coffee market. The country’s mountainous terrain and unique climate make it a top exporter of specialty coffee.
4️⃣ Indonesia ???????? – Southeast Asia’s Coffee Hub
✅ Annual Exports: ~660,000 metric tons
✅ Market Share: ~7%
✅ Major Buyers: USA, Japan, Malaysia
Indonesia’s diverse coffee-growing regions produce both Arabica and Robusta varieties. It is especially known for unique flavors like Sumatran and Javanese coffee.
5️⃣ Ethiopia ???????? – The Birthplace of Coffee
✅ Annual Exports: ~450,000 metric tons
✅ Market Share: ~5%
✅ Major Buyers: Germany, Saudi Arabia, USA
Ethiopia is considered the birthplace of coffee, famous for its specialty Arabica beans with distinct floral and fruity notes. The coffee industry is a crucial sector for Ethiopia’s economy.
6️⃣ Honduras ???????? – Latin America’s Emerging Coffee Exporter
✅ Annual Exports: ~390,000 metric tons
✅ Market Share: ~4%
✅ Major Buyers: Germany, USA, Belgium
Honduras has rapidly expanded its coffee production, becoming one of Latin America’s largest exporters. The country’s coffee is known for its rich aroma and smooth flavor.
7️⃣ India ???????? – The Dual Coffee Market
✅ Annual Exports: ~350,000 metric tons
✅ Market Share: ~3.5%
✅ Major Buyers: Italy, Germany, Russia
India produces both Arabica and Robusta coffee, with regions like Karnataka and Kerala leading the industry. Indian coffee is often shade-grown, which enhances its unique taste profile.
8️⃣ Uganda ???????? – Africa’s Leading Exporter
✅ Annual Exports: ~288,000 metric tons
✅ Market Share: ~3%
✅ Major Buyers: Italy, Germany, Spain
Uganda is Africa’s second-largest coffee exporter, producing high-quality Robusta and Arabica varieties. Coffee is a major contributor to Uganda’s economy.
9️⃣ Mexico ???????? – High-Quality Organic Coffee Supplier
✅ Annual Exports: ~240,000 metric tons
✅ Market Share: ~2.5%
✅ Major Buyers: USA, Canada, Belgium
Mexico is known for producing high-quality organic coffee, with Chiapas and Veracruz being top-growing regions.
???? Peru ???????? – The Organic Coffee Leader
✅ Annual Exports: ~225,000 metric tons
✅ Market Share: ~2%
✅ Major Buyers: USA, Germany, Sweden
Peru specializes in organic and sustainable coffee production, gaining popularity in North American and European markets.
???? Global Coffee Trade Trends & Insights
☕ Brazil dominates the coffee export market, contributing 37% of the global supply.
☕ Vietnam leads in Robusta coffee exports, making up nearly 17% of worldwide trade.
☕ Sustainability and fair-trade coffee are gaining momentum, with Peru & Mexico leading in organic coffee production.
